what is a downstream connection issue? (Slow blinking blue online)

A slow blinking blue online light on the Arris SURFboard SBG8300 indicates that the modem is acquiring a downstream connection. This suggests a potential downstream connection issue, which could be caused by problems with the internet service provider (ISP), signal strength, or cable connections. Checking cable connections, power cycling the modem, and contacting the ISP to verify signal levels may help resolve the issue.

The SBG8300 is a combination DOCSIS 3.1 cable modem and four-port Ethernet router with Wi-Fi. It uses DOCSIS 3.1 technology to provide ultra high-speed Internet access on your Wi-Fi home or small business network. Using the connection capabilities of the SBG8300, you can connect your computer and other network-enabled devices via the four Ethernet ports or the 2.4 GHz and 5 Ghz Wi-Fi connections.

Connect the coaxial cable (not included) from the cable wall outlet or RF splitter to the Cable connector on the rear of your SBG8300. Tighten the connector by hand.

Connect the Ethernet cable to any Ethernet port on the rear of your SBG8300 and the Ethernet port on your PC or laptop.

Connect the power adapter to the Power port on the rear of your SBG8300, then plug it into an electrical wall outlet that is not controlled by a wall switch. Your SBG8300 will automatically power ON when the power adapter is connected.

Check the front panel LEDs on your SBG8300. After a brief pause, both LEDs should light up SOLID green.
